Apple Aperture won’t run in macOS after Mojave

[ad_1]

While albums, labels and the images themselves will make the cut, they won’t always have one-for-one equivalents. Color labels may pop up as keywords or tags, for example. Aperture’s non-destructive editing also won’t carry over properly — the Photos app will preserve the changes, but you can’t tweak them short of reverting to the original image. You’ll have to remember these changes if you’re digging through your existing library, and you’ll certainly have to rethink your workflow for future photo shoots.
